chatgpt的底层逻辑是什么

ChatGPT的底层逻辑主要基于大型神经网络模型,使用了自回归语言模型(Autoregressive Language Model)的架构。它是由一个称为Transformer的神经网络模型组成,其中包含了多个编码器和解码器层。

具体来说,ChatGPT的底层逻辑包括以下几个步骤:

  1. 数据预处理:ChatGPT首先会对输入数据进行预处理,包括将文本转化为数字表示,进行分词和标记化等操作。
  2. 编码器-解码器架构:ChatGPT使用了Transformer模型中的编码器-解码器架构。编码器是由多个相同的编码器层堆叠而成,每个编码器层都包含了多头自注意力机制和前馈神经网络。解码器也是由多个相同的解码器层堆叠而成,每个解码器层除了包含编码器层的结构外,还添加了一层用于预测下一个词的线性输出层。
  3. 自回归生成:ChatGPT是一个自回归语言模型,意味着在生成每个输出时,它都依赖于之前生成的所有内容。它通过在解码器层中自左向右地逐步生成输出,每次预测下一个词。
  4. 注意力机制:Transformer模型中的注意力机制是ChatGPT的关键部分。自注意力机制能够为每个输入词计算出一个权重,表示该词对于当前输出的重要程度。这样,模型可以有针对性地关注输入序列中的不同部分,从而更好地理解上下文和生成合适的输出。
  5. 学习和训练:ChatGPT通过大规模的训练数据集进行训练,使用了自监督学习的方法。它通过最大似然估计来优化模型参数,使得模型在给定上下文的条件下,能够预测下一个词的概率最大。

总体来说,ChatGPT的底层逻辑是通过大型神经网络模型进行自回归生成,在生成过程中利用注意力机制来关注上下文信息,以及通过训练数据进行学习和优化模型参数。这使得ChatGPT能够理解上下文并生成连贯、有逻辑的回答。

ChatGPT的底层逻辑可以分为两个主要部分:生成模型和对话管理。

生成模型是通过预训练的大型神经网络语言模型实现的。该模型使用了Transformer架构,通过大量的无监督学习从大规模的互联网文本数据中学习语言知识和语言规则。在预训练阶段,模型通过自我预测任务来学习上下文理解和生成连贯的回复。然后,在微调阶段,模型使用有人工标注的对话数据进行有监督学习,以更好地适应特定的对话任务。

对话管理是指在使用ChatGPT进行对话时,系统如何选择生成的回复。ChatGPT采用了一种简单但有效的方法,称为“轮次(turn-taking)”策略。它根据对话历史中的轮次顺序,将每个对话参与者的语句依次输入到模型中,然后生成下一个参与者的回复。这种策略确保了对话的连贯性和一致性。

总体而言,ChatGPT的底层逻辑是基于预训练的大型语言模型,在对话管理方面采用简单的轮次策略,以生成连贯的回复。然而,值得注意的是,ChatGPT可能会存在一些问题,如生成虚假信息、回答不准确等,因为它是基于大规模的文本数据进行训练的,且没有对信息的准确性和真实性进行验证。

chatgpt的底层逻辑是什么 发布者:luotuoemo,转转请注明出处:https://www.chatairc.com/21240/

(0)
luotuoemo's avatarluotuoemo
上一篇 2023年9月12日 下午1:08
下一篇 2023年9月12日 下午6:42

相关推荐

  • CHATGPT如何提高航空电子与信息系统技术创新效果?

    以下是提高航空电子与信息系统技术创新效果的建议: 加强研究与开发:加强研究与开发是提高航空电子与信息系统技术创新效果的关键。公司需要投入更多的资源和时间来研究和开发新技术和产品,以保持创新。 鼓励创新文化:鼓励创新文化可以激发员工的创造性思维,为公司带来更多的新想法和创新解决方案。公司可以组织创新竞赛、奖励创新成果,以鼓励员工创新。 加强合作伙伴关系:航空电…

    2023年6月27日
    87100
  • 人工智能chatgpt怎么使用网页版

    要使用人工智能ChatGPT的网页版,您可以按照以下步骤进行操作: 打开OpenAI的网站:https://www.openai.com/ 导航到OpenAI的产品页面,找到ChatGPT。 点击进入ChatGPT的页面后,您将看到一个“Chat with ChatGPT”(与ChatGPT聊天)的按钮。 点击“Chat with ChatGPT”按钮,进入…

    2023年8月25日
    88000
  • chatgpt 网页版训练

    ChatGPT 网页版训练是指使用开源的 GPT 模型进行对话生成任务的训练,训练过程中将模型部署在网页上,使其可以与用户进行实时对话交互。 训练 ChatGPT 网页版通常包含以下几个步骤: 数据收集:收集并整理用于对话生成的训练数据。数据可以来自聊天记录、对话语料库或构建的人工对话数据集。 数据准备:将收集到的对话数据进行预处理。这包括分词、去除无用的标…

    2023年7月31日
    1.0K00
  • 人工智能软件chatgpt的主要功能

    ChatGPT是一个基于人工智能的聊天软件,它的主要功能包括: 自然语言处理:ChatGPT可以理解自然语言并进行语义分析,从而能够与用户进行自然而然的对话。 问题回答:ChatGPT可以回答用户提出的问题,并提供相关的资讯或解释。 对话生成:ChatGPT可以生成连贯的对话内容,与用户进行真实而富有信息的交流。 任务协助:ChatGPT可以辅助用户完成一些…

    2023年11月3日
    82300
  • CHATGPT在绘画教学中有哪些应用?

    CHATGPT在绘画教学中可以有以下应用: 提供绘画技巧和指导:CHATGPT可以向学生提供关于绘画的技巧、方法和指导,帮助他们改进他们的绘画技能。它可以回答学生关于绘画材料、颜色理论、光影效果等方面的问题,并提供实用的建议和技巧。 解答学生疑问:学生在绘画过程中可能会遇到各种问题和疑惑,CHATGPT可以回答学生的问题,并提供解决方案。例如,学生可能会询问…

    2023年6月30日
    4.7K00

发表回复

登录后才能评论

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:582059487@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
国内Chat Ai版本直接使用:https://chat.chatairc.com/